2015 MXN to RSD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2015

During 2015, the MXN to RSD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 26, valuing the pair at 7.5171.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on August 24, dropping to 6.0812.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 1.4360 RSD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 7.1673 to the December average rate of 6.5471, the exchange rate registered a net change of -8.65%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2015 high of 7.5171 was up 5.36% compared to the 2014 peak of 7.1348,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

MXN to RSD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 7.1562, compared to 6.5847 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 0.5715 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2015 was January, with a trading range of 0.7529 RSD (High: 7.5171 / Low: 6.7642). On the other end, September was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.1706 RSD (High: 6.4290 / Low: 6.2585).

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 7.5171 6.7642 7.1673
February 7.2875 7.0284 7.1640
March 7.3852 7.1765 7.2911
April 7.4549 7.0069 7.3047
May 7.2511 6.8835 7.0742
June 7.1350 6.8517 6.9358
July 6.9679 6.6703 6.8535
August 6.7949 6.0812 6.5374
September 6.4290 6.2585 6.3499
October 6.6313 6.3238 6.4594
November 6.9100 6.6280 6.7609
December 6.9165 6.4088 6.5471
